Māori people have always held the kiwi bird in high regard. Their feathers were used to make 'kahu kiwi', valuable cloaks worn by tribal chiefs. In the early 1900s, cartoonists started to use images of the kiwi bird to represent New Zealand as a country. kiwi, any of five species of flightless birds belonging to the genus Apteryx and found in New Zealand. New Zealand broadcaster and journalist Duncan Garner told his podcast audience on ...The nickname became so popular, New Zealand soldiers even created a kiwi monument in Wiltshire in the United Kingdom. The soldiers carved a giant kiwi into the chalk of Beacon Hill, to leave their mark on that side of the world. Eventually, the name Kiwi was given to all New Zealanders, who proudly embraced it. This picturesque South Island town is home to the AJ Hackett Bungy, the first commercial. jump in the world, NZone Skydive, the world’s first tandem skydive, the Shotover Jet, named ‘The World’s …Kiwi have one of the largest eggs of any bird in the world, with an egg-to-weight ratio averaging 15% of the female bird’s body weight – by comparison, the percentage is 2% for an ostrich. While the females lay one egg (most birds lay more), she has two ovaries (most birds have one).
